This test is intended to enforce that the BlockFactory always has the same blocks in it from one commit to the next. Since there are a lot of changes going on right now around this, it's important that this is checked because bugs can go under the radar when large changes are happening.
The consistency check will need to be regenerated whenever a new block is registered, new states are found or when things are removed.

This is a major change to the way block metadata is handled within the PM core. This separates variant metadata (which really ought to be part of the ID) from state metadata, and in a couple of cases flattens separate states of blocks together.
The result of this is that invalid variants can be much more easily detected, and additionally state handling is much cleaner since meta is only needed at the serialize layer instead of throughout the code.
